/* Copyright (C) 2017 David O'Riva. MIT Licenseø.
*********************************************************/
/*
================================================================================
DEET
Implements a parser for the DEET format.
Use:
let data = DEET.parse( some_text );
================================================================================
*/
(function() {
function _DEET()
{
throw new ReferenceError( "DEET cannot be instantiated" );
}
DEET = _DEET;
var _static = _DEET;
_static.version = "0.3";
_static.builtinTokens = {
nul: "\u0000"
,tab: "\t"
,lf: "\n"
,cr: "\r"
,crlf: "\r\n"
,obr: "{"
,cbr: "}"
,quot: "\""
,apos: "'"
,amp: "&"
,lt: "<"
,gt: ">"
};

/*
=====================
parseHexBlock
Removes comments, collapses and converts a hex block to an Int8Array.
Comments are stripped, then all whitespace is removed. Whitespace consists
of the following characters:
(space) (tab) (cr) (lf) , : _
If the result contains non-hex characters then a ParseError is thrown.
If the result has an odd number of characters, the last nibble is filled with
0 bits.
If the result is empty, an empty Uint8Array is returned.
=====================
*/
_static.parseHexBlock = function( text )
{
text = DEET.stripBlockComments( text );
text = text.join( "" ).replace( /[ \t\r\n,:_]+/g, "" );
if (/[^0-9a-fA-F]/.exec( text )) {
throw new _static.ParseError( "invalid hex string" );
}
var l = text.length;
var out = new Uint8Array((l + 1) / 2);
for (let i = 0; i < l; i += 2) {
out[ i >> 1 ] = Number.parseInt( text.substr( i, 2 ), 16 );
}
if (l & 1) {
out[ l >> 1 ] = Number.parseInt( text.substr( l - 1, 1 ) + "0", 16 );
}
return out;
}
/*
=====================
parseBase64Block
Removes comments, collapses and converts a base-64 block to an Int8Array.
Comments are stripped, then all whitespace is removed. Whitespace consists
of the following characters:
(space) (tab) (cr) (lf)
If the result contains non-base-64 characters then a ParseError is thrown.
If the result has the wrong number of characters, '=' padding is appended to
fix it.
If the result is empty, an empty Uint8Array is returned.
=====================
*/
_static.parseBase64Block = function( text )
{
text = DEET.stripBlockComments( text );
text = text.join( "" ).replace( /[ \t\r\n]+/g, "" );
var l = text.length;
if (l & 3) {
text += "===".substr( 0, 4 - (l & 3) );
}
try {
text = atob( text );
} catch (e) {
throw new _static.ParseError( "invalid base-64 string" );
}
l = text.length;
var out = new Uint8Array(l);
for (let i = 0; i < l; i++) {
out[ i ] = text.charCodeAt( i );
}
return out;
}

/*
=====================
parse
Parses a DEET document, returning the result.
The available options are:
* noThrow - if true, do not throw exceptions (return `null` instead)
* mapReplace - Replace existing map keys without error
* mapMultiple - For keys with multiple values, automatically assemble them
into an array
* meta - map of metadata handlers (functions or function names)
* defaultSection - Set the default section name (usually "main")
* noSections - Do not allow section definitions. The returned value will
not be in a section wrapper.
@param string text Document to parse
@param object options Optional configuration for the parser
=====================
*/
_static.parse = function( text, options )
{
var p = new DEET.parser( text, options );
p.run();
var err = p.getError();
if (err) {
if (!options || !options.noThrow) {
throw new DEET.ParseError( err );
}
console.error( err );
return null;
}
return p.getResult();
}
